WebThe original form of Maxwell's circuital law, which he derived as early as 1855 in his paper "On Faraday's Lines of Force" [9] based on an analogy to hydrodynamics, relates magnetic fields to electric currents that produce them. It determines the magnetic field associated with a given current, or the current associated with a given magnetic field. WebThe magnetic field is NOT conservative in the presence of currents or time-varying electric fields. A conservative field should have a closed line integral (or curl) of zero. Maxwell's fourth equation (Ampere's law) can be written ∇ × B = μ 0 J + μ 0 ϵ 0 ∂ E ∂ t, so you can see this will equal zero only in certain cases. WebThe Scalar Magnetic Potential. The vector potential A describes magnetic fields that possess curl wherever there is a current density J (r). In the space free of current, and thus H ought to be derivable there from the gradient of a potential. Because we further have The potential obeys Laplace's equation.
